In particle physics, Rutherford scattering is the elastic scattering of charged particles by the Coulomb interaction. It is a physical phenomenon explained by Ernest Rutherford in 1911 that led to the development of the planetary Rutherford model of the atom and eventually the Bohr model. WebElastic and inelastic scattering [ edit] The term "elastic scattering" implies that the internal states of the scattering particles do not change, and hence they emerge unchanged from the scattering process.

The full solid angle (all possible scatterings) is ∫ d Ω = 4 π the area of a sphere of unit radius.
